知識圖譜抽取精度提升:技術路徑與實踐案例
標題:知識圖譜抽取精度提升:技術路徑與實踐案例
一、知識圖譜概述
知識圖譜作為人工智能領域的關鍵技術,通過將結構化的知識存儲在圖譜中,能夠幫助計算機更好地理解、推理和生成知識。然而,知識圖譜抽取精度的提升一直是業界關注的焦點。
二、影響知識圖譜抽取精度的因素
1. 數據質量:數據是知識圖譜的基礎,數據質量的高低直接影響抽取精度。數據量不足、數據格式不統一、噪聲數據等都可能導致抽取精度下降。
2. 抽取算法:目前,常見的知識圖譜抽取算法包括基于規則、基于統計和基于深度學習的方法。算法的優劣直接影響到抽取精度。
3. 特征工程:特征工程是提高知識圖譜抽取精度的關鍵環節。通過對原始數據進行預處理、特征選擇和特征提取等操作,可以提高模型對知識的識別能力。
三、提升知識圖譜抽取精度的技術路徑
1. 數據增強:通過數據擴充、數據清洗、數據去重等技術手段,提高數據質量,為知識圖譜抽取提供更豐富的數據源。
2. 算法優化:針對不同類型的數據和任務,選擇合適的抽取算法,并對其進行優化,以提高抽取精度。
3. 特征工程:結合領域知識和數據特點,設計有效的特征工程方法,提高模型對知識的識別能力。
四、實踐案例:基于深度學習的知識圖譜抽取
以下是一個基于深度學習的知識圖譜抽取實踐案例:
1. 數據準備:收集領域相關數據,進行預處理,包括文本清洗、實體識別、關系抽取等。
2. 模型構建:采用預訓練語言模型(如BERT)作為基礎模型,通過自定義層和損失函數進行微調,實現知識圖譜抽取。
3. 模型訓練:使用標注數據對模型進行訓練,不斷調整參數,提高模型精度。
4. 模型評估:采用交叉驗證、準確率、召回率等指標對模型進行評估,確保模型具有良好的抽取精度。
五、總結
知識圖譜抽取精度的提升是一個復雜的系統工程,需要從數據、算法和特征工程等多個方面進行優化。通過實踐案例可以看出,基于深度學習的知識圖譜抽取技術在提高抽取精度方面具有顯著優勢。未來,隨著技術的不斷發展,知識圖譜抽取精度將得到進一步提升,為人工智能領域帶來更多創新應用。